The ZTE Terminal Software Update Framework is a dedicated system architecture designed to manage the delivery, verification, and installation of firmware updates. Unlike generic Android updates, this framework is tailored to ZTE’s hardware specifications and its custom user interface (like MyOS or Nubia UI).
